The SWR Marketing department have four lots for this tender.
o Lot One - Data - Single customer view
o Lot Two - Privacy automation
o Lot Three- Campaign Management Tool
o Lot 4 CDP Data Management Platform - Activation and Decisioning
SWR's main objective with this tender is to contract with a successful Supplier, covering all Services in this document to create our Marketing Technology suite
SWR is currently in contract with 4 providers for these Services, which are due to expire between 31st March 2024 and June 2024.
Our ambition is to award contracts in January to allow for mobilisation. A full timeline is in Section 6 of the specification. The Supplier will need to take into consideration these timescales when submitting their tender submission.
The awarded contracts will be for two(2) years plus the option to extend for a further 12 months
The proposed contract with be our IT Services Agreement with amended clauses
SWR seeks a specialist partner to design, deliver and manage the full public consultation programme. This includes creation of consultation materials, delivery of digital and in‑person engagement events, handling customer and stakeholder enquiries, running an integrated communications and digital campaign, and providing embedded project management support. The appointed supplier will also analyse consultation responses, produce the formal consultation report, and deliver a post‑consultation "you said, we did" campaign to support transition into the new timetable launch communications.
Supply of Class 158 & Class 159 USB-C At Seat Power Material
South Western Railway Limited (SWRL) is planning to install at seat power for customers within standard and first-class accommodation within its Class 158 and 159 fleet as part of the wider ongoing project to refurbish this fleet.
The purpose of this modification is to make at seat power within first class more accessible along with the addition of USB-C charging and to introduce USB-C charging facilities for the first time to standard class and a minimum of one USB-C outlet for the non-driving side of each cab.
This is a Supply of Goods requirement. The headline requirements are as follows:
A minimum of one USB-C outlet per seat for both standard and first class;
A minimum of one USB-C outlet for the non-driving side of each cab;
The wheelchair bays shall have both USB-C and 230V outlets.
No minimum order quantity for spares.
As a business we have decided to bring the Works element of installation in house but still require the goods to be procured.
